What is a project development manager?

A Project Development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ing and coordinating the planning, execution, and completion of projects within an organization. They manage project teams, set timelines, allocate resources, and ensure that project objectives are met on time and within budget. Project Development Managers often serve as the main point of contact between stakeholders, clients, and team members, ensuring clear communication and alignment throughout the project lifecycle.

How does a project development manager typically collaborate with cross-functional teams during a project's lifecycle?

A Project Development Manager regularly works with cross-functional teams, including engineering, finance, marketing, and operations, to ensure project objectives are met. They facilitate communication between departments, align goals, and address any conflicts or dependencies that arise. Effective collaboration often involves leading meetings, tracking progress, and ensuring all stakeholders are informed of updates or changes. This collaborative approach is essential for maintaining project momentum and achieving successful out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a project development man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Project Development Manager, you need expertise in project planning, budgeting, and risk management, often supported by a degree in business, engineering, or construction management. Familiarity with project management software such as MS Project, Primavera, or Asana, and certifications like PMP or PRINCE2, are highly beneficial. Exceptional leadership, negotiation, and communication skills help foster effective teamwork and client relationships. These skills and qualifications are essential to deliver projects on time, within budget, and to the desired quality standards.

What is the difference between Project Development Manager vs Project Coordinator?

AspectProject Development ManagerProject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esOversees project planning, execution, and delivery; manages teams and budgetsSupports project tasks, schedules meetings, and tracks progress
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in relevant field; PMP or similar certifications often preferredTypically requires a bachelor's degree; certifications are optional
Work EnvironmentLeads teams in office or on-site; interacts with clients and stakeholdersWorks closely with project teams; often in an office setting
Industry UsageCommonly used in construction, engineering, and IT projectsUsed across various industries for project support roles

The Project Development Manager focuses on leading and managing entire projects, ensuring successful completion, while the Project Coordinator provides support and assists with day-to-day project tasks. Both roles are essential but differ in scope, responsibility, and level of leadership.

Job description

Description

Waldinger has an opportunity for a qualified Project Engineer - Construction in our Independence, MO location.


Job Summary:
Plays a crucial role in supporting the planning, coordination, and execution of projects, which may include exposure to various weather conditions, including extreme temperatures, storms, and other environmental factors. Works closely with managers, engineers, and other stakeholders to ensure projects are completed on time, within budget, and in accordance with quality and safety standards.


Responsibilities:
• Project Planning and Coordination: Assists in the development and implementation of project plans and schedules. Submits RFIs and manages documentation, as needed. Coordinates project activities and resources to ensure timely completion of deliverables.
• Engineering Support: Performs technical calculations, analyses, and evaluations related to construction materials, methods, and specifications. Reviews engineering drawings, blueprints, and specifications to ensure accuracy and compliance with project requirements. Provides technical support and guidance to field personnel on construction methods and procedures.
• Quality Assurance and Control: Monitors activities to ensure workmanship and materials meet project specifications and quality standards. Conducts inspections and quality audits to identify and resolve deficiencies promptly. Documents and reports quality issues to manager and recommends corrective actions.
• Cost Control and Budget: Assists in monitoring project costs and expenditures against approved budgets. Tracks and reports project expenses, including labor, materials, and equipment. Identifies cost-saving opportunities and assists in implementing measures to control project costs.
• Stakeholder Management: Communicates effectively with project team members, subcontractors, clients, and other stakeholders. Resolves project-related issues and conflicts through effective negotiation and problem-solving.
 • Client Network: Builds and maintains client network by taking advantage of client events, industry conferences, local associations, and Project Manager mentorship.


Requirements:
• 0-2 years of construction, engineering, or related field experience
• Bachelor's degree in Engineering or related field
